1993, Dallin Oaks, Andrew Bay, Proceedings of the Deseret Language and Linguistics Society 1993 (page 32)One of the goals of the project was to design a computerized tutor with a completely authorable interface such that an instructor could change or add lessons without having to learn or know any programming...
1998, Dwayne Gifford, Access 97 Unleashed (page 585)WinHelp enables you to add authorable buttons to a Help file. Authorable buttons run macros, so you can use one to do anything a macro can.